Tree Island Steel Ltd. ("Tree Island" or the "Company") (TSX: TSL) announced today its financial results for the three and twelve-month periods ended December 31, 2016.
For the three-month period ended December 31, 2016, revenues were $45.9 million versus $54.3 million during the corresponding period in 2015, a decline of 15.4%. Gross profit for the three months was $5.3 million versus $5.9 million during the corresponding period in 2015 while gross profit margin increased to 11.5% from 10.9% when compared to the same period last year. EBITDA amounted to $1.0 million, compared to $1.8 million during the fourth quarter of 2015.
For the twelve-months ended December 31, 2016, revenues amounted to $231.3 million, the same as 2015. Gross profit and EBITDA for the twelve-month period amounted to $37.4 million and $21.0 million, respectively, compared to $32.1 million and $18.2 million during the same twelve-month period in 2015, resulting from the strong financial results in the first half of 2016.
"Overall performance in the first half of the year was solid, supported by strong demand from the end markets we serve. The back half of 2016 proved to be more challenging with softer market prices relative to the year prior, and higher input costs nearing the end of the quarter. Nonetheless, we maintained our focus on pricing discipline throughout the year, which benefited the growth in EBITDA year-over-year," said Dale R. Maclean, President and CEO of Tree Island Steel Ltd. "As we move into the first quarter with demand continuing to increase, we are implementing strategic price increases to address inflationary raw material input costs in line with industry wide experience."

About Tree Island Steel
Tree Island Steel, headquartered in Richmond, British Columbia, since 1964, through its four operating facilities in Canada and the United States, produces wire products for a diverse range of industrial, residential construction, commercial construction and agricultural applications. Its products include galvanized wire, bright wire; a broad array of fasteners, including packaged, collated and bulk nails; stucco reinforcing products; concrete reinforcing mesh; fencing and other fabricated wire products. The Company markets these products under the Tree Island®, Halsteel®, K-Lath®, TI Wire® and Tough Strand® brand names.
